Discovering Your Guide to Searching Public Records

Public records provide a wealth of knowledge about individuals, businesses, and government activities. They can be incredibly valuable for researchers, journalists, sleuths, and individuals seeking transparency in our society. While accessing public records may seem daunting at first, it's often simpler than you think.

Here's a overview to help you navigate the world of public records:

* **Identify the Records You Need:**

Start by figuring out exactly what information you're looking for. Are you seeking property records, court documents, or business filings?

* **Locate the Relevant Agency:** Different types of public records are maintained by different government agencies. Research which agency controls the records you need.

* **Understand Request Procedures:**

Most agencies have specific procedures for requesting public records. This may demand completing a written request form or emailing an email inquiry.

* **Be Prepared to Pay Fees:** Some agencies charge fees for obtaining public records.

* **Consider Legal Assistance:** If you're facing difficulties accessing specific records, consider seeking legal assistance from an attorney specializing in public records law.

Remember that public records are a vital part of a open society. By understanding how to access them effectively, you can strengthen yourself and your community.

Understanding Property Registry Databases Grasping Property Databases

Property registry databases are centralized repositories of information pertaining to real estate transactions. They serve as the essential source for verifying property titles and tracking transfers in ownership. These registers are administered by government authorities and supply a abundance of information that is crucial for buyers.

  • Property registry databases typically include information such as the legal property description, owner details, transaction history, and claim information.
  • Consulting these databases can help individuals engaged in real estate deals by providing transparency and mitigating risks.
  • Additionally, property registry databases play a significant role in avoiding fraud and affirming the validity of property deals.
